首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法将对象封送到TFJob;规范无效:无法将对象封送到TFJob

无法将对象封送到TFJob是一个错误消息,它指示在TFJob中无法序列化/封送一个对象。TFJob是TensorFlow官方提供的一种用于在分布式环境中运行TensorFlow任务的框架。当出现这个错误时,可能有以下几个原因:

  1. 对象不可序列化:TFJob要求传递的对象必须可序列化,即能够将其转化为字节流进行传输。如果对象中包含不可序列化的成员变量或方法,就会导致这个错误。
  2. 序列化框架不匹配:TFJob可能使用的序列化框架与对象所使用的不同,导致无法正确地序列化对象。在这种情况下,可以尝试使用TFJob所支持的序列化框架或将对象转换为兼容的格式。
  3. 数据过大:如果要传输的对象过大,超出了TFJob的承载能力,就会导致无法封送的错误。这时可以考虑对对象进行分片或压缩等方式减小数据量。

针对这个问题,可以尝试以下解决方案:

  1. 检查对象的可序列化性:确保对象及其成员变量都可以被序列化。可以查看对象中是否包含不可序列化的类型,例如不支持序列化的自定义类或函数。
  2. 确认使用的序列化框架:查阅TFJob文档,确认TFJob所支持的序列化框架,并将对象转换为对应的格式。
  3. 优化对象大小:如果对象较大,可以考虑对其进行分片或压缩,以减小数据量。例如,可以将大型数据结构拆分成多个小块传输。

值得一提的是,腾讯云提供了多个与云计算相关的产品,例如腾讯云函数(SCF)、腾讯云容器服务(TKE)等。这些产品都可以用于构建和部署云原生应用,提供高可靠性和可伸缩性。你可以根据具体需求选择适合的产品。

更多关于腾讯云产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券